Free Trial

Compare Stocks

Compare stocks with our powerful stock comparison tool. Analyze fundamentals, price performance, and key financial indicators to make informed investment decisions. Our tool lets you compare up to ten stocks side by side based on Performance Charts, Price & Volume, MarketRank™, Analyst Ratings, Sales & Book Value, Profitability & Earnings, Dividends, Debt, Ownership, Headlines, and more. Simply enter up to ten stock symbols (e.g., BAC, JPM, WFC, C, GS) to get started and uncover top investment opportunities.

CompanyCurrent Price50-Day Moving Average52-Week RangeMarket CapBetaAvg. VolumeToday's Volume
Netflix, Inc. stock logo
NFLX
Netflix
$928.38
-0.4%
$973.23
$542.01
$1,064.50
$397.12B1.383.59 million shs3.51 million shs
PayPal Holdings, Inc. stock logo
PYPL
PayPal
$66.10
+1.3%
$75.75
$56.97
$93.66
$65.39B1.5211.22 million shs8.00 million shs
The Trade Desk, Inc. stock logo
TTD
Trade Desk
$57.10
+4.3%
$82.27
$52.90
$141.53
$28.33B1.634.82 million shs9.72 million shs
These 7 Stocks Will Be Magnificent in 2025 Cover

Discover the next wave of investment opportunities with our report, 7 Stocks That Will Be Magnificent in 2025. Explore companies poised to replicate the growth, innovation, and value creation of the tech giants dominating today's markets.

Get This Free Report

Compare Price Performance

Company1-Day Performance7-Day Performance30-Day Performance90-Day Performance1-Year Performance
Netflix, Inc. stock logo
NFLX
Netflix
-0.14%-4.06%-4.90%+4.62%+53.55%
PayPal Holdings, Inc. stock logo
PYPL
PayPal
+0.15%-8.06%-8.19%-23.55%-2.60%
The Trade Desk, Inc. stock logo
TTD
Trade Desk
-2.02%-7.79%-22.17%-53.44%-37.41%
Remove Ads
CompanyOverall ScoreAnalyst's OpinionShort Interest ScoreDividend StrengthESG ScoreNews and Social Media SentimentCompany OwnershipEarnings & Valuation
Netflix, Inc. stock logo
NFLX
Netflix
4.0421 of 5 stars
2.43.00.02.83.32.51.9
PayPal Holdings, Inc. stock logo
PYPL
PayPal
4.938 of 5 stars
4.35.00.03.23.42.52.5
The Trade Desk, Inc. stock logo
TTD
Trade Desk
3.7267 of 5 stars
4.42.00.00.01.92.51.9
CompanyConsensus Rating ScoreConsensus RatingConsensus Price Target% Upside from Current Price
Netflix, Inc. stock logo
NFLX
Netflix
2.78
Moderate Buy$1,021.029.98% Upside
PayPal Holdings, Inc. stock logo
PYPL
PayPal
2.61
Moderate Buy$89.4035.25% Upside
The Trade Desk, Inc. stock logo
TTD
Trade Desk
2.86
Moderate Buy$115.41102.13% Upside

Current Analyst Ratings Breakdown

Latest TTD, NFLX, and PYPL Analyst Ratings

DateCompanyBrokerageActionRatingPrice TargetDetails
3/31/2025
PayPal Holdings, Inc. stock logo
PYPL
PayPal
Keefe, Bruyette & Woods
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Outperform ➝ Outperform$104.00 ➝ $85.00
3/31/2025
The Trade Desk, Inc. stock logo
TTD
Trade Desk
Wells Fargo & Company
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$101.00 ➝ $72.00
3/27/2025
Netflix, Inc. stock logo
NFLX
Netflix
FBN Securities
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Initiated CoverageOutperform$1,165.00
3/27/2025
PayPal Holdings, Inc. stock logo
PYPL
PayPal
Arete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
DowngradeStrong-Buy ➝ Hold
3/25/2025
The Trade Desk, Inc. stock logo
TTD
Trade Desk
Cfra Research
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eModerate Buy
3/24/2025
Netflix, Inc. stock logo
NFLX
Netflix
Loop Capital
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ingHold ➝ Hold
3/18/2025
The Trade Desk, Inc. stock logo
TTD
Trade Desk
KeyCorp
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Overweight ➝ Overweight$130.00 ➝ $74.00
3/17/2025
Netflix, Inc. stock logo
NFLX
Netflix
Moffett Nathanson
Subscribe to MarketBeat All Access for the recommendation accuracy rating
UpgradeNeutral ➝ Buy$850.00 ➝ $1,100.00
3/17/2025
The Trade Desk, Inc. stock logo
TTD
Trade Desk
Royal Bank of Canada
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Lower Price TargetOutperform ➝ Outperform$120.00 ➝ $100.00
3/13/2025
The Trade Desk, Inc. stock logo
TTD
Trade Desk
Needham & Company LLC
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y$145.00 ➝ $145.00
3/10/2025
Netflix, Inc. stock logo
NFLX
Netflix
UBS Group
Subscribe to MarketBeat All Access for the recommendation accuracy rating
Reiterated RatingBuy ➝ Buy
(Data available from 4/1/2022 forward. View 10+ years of historical ratings with our analyst ratings screener.)
CompanyAnnual RevenuePrice/SalesCashflowPrice/CashBook ValuePrice/Book
Netflix, Inc. stock logo
NFLX
Netflix
$39.00B10.18$51.58 per share18.00$57.85 per share16.05
PayPal Holdings, Inc. stock logo
PYPL
PayPal
$31.80B2.06$4.76 per share13.88$20.64 per share3.20
The Trade Desk, Inc. stock logo
TTD
Trade Desk
$2.44B11.59$0.40 per share142.76$4.43 per share12.89
CompanyNet IncomeEPSTrailing P/E RatioForward P/E RatioP/E GrowthNet MarginsReturn on Equity (ROE)Return on Assets (ROA)Next Earnings Date
Netflix, Inc. stock logo
NFLX
Netflix
$8.71B$19.8346.8231.332.1222.34%38.32%17.09%4/17/2025 (Estimated)
PayPal Holdings, Inc. stock logo
PYPL
PayPal
$4.15B$4.0116.4811.741.2713.04%23.67%5.83%4/29/2025 (Estimated)
The Trade Desk, Inc. stock logo
TTD
Trade Desk
$393.08M$0.7873.2139.653.1116.08%16.38%7.69%5/5/2025 (Estimated)

Latest TTD, NFLX, and PYPL Earnings

DateQuarterCompanyConsensus EstimateReported EPSBeat/MissGap EPSRevenue EstimateActual RevenueDetails
4/29/2025N/A
PayPal Holdings, Inc. stock logo
PYPL
PayPal
$1.16N/AN/AN/A$7.84 billionN/A
4/17/2025N/A
Netflix, Inc. stock logo
NFLX
Netflix
$5.74N/AN/AN/A$10.51 billionN/A
2/12/2025Q4 2024
The Trade Desk, Inc. stock logo
TTD
Trade Desk
$0.57$0.36-$0.21$0.36$759.56 millionN/A
2/4/2025Q4 2024
PayPal Holdings, Inc. stock logo
PYPL
PayPal
$1.11$1.19+$0.08$1.11$8.27 billion$8.37 billion
1/21/2025Q4 2024
Netflix, Inc. stock logo
NFLX
Netflix
$4.20$4.27+$0.07$4.27$10.14 billion$10.25 billion
CompanyAnnual PayoutDividend Yield3-Year Dividend GrowthPayout RatioYears of Consecutive Growth
Netflix, Inc. stock logo
NFLX
Netflix
N/AN/AN/AN/AN/A
PayPal Holdings, Inc. stock logo
PYPL
PayPal
N/AN/AN/AN/AN/A
The Trade Desk, Inc. stock logo
TTD
Trade Desk
N/AN/AN/AN/AN/A
CompanyDebt-to-Equity RatioCurrent RatioQuick Ratio
Netflix, Inc. stock logo
NFLX
Netflix
0.56
1.22
1.22
PayPal Holdings, Inc. stock logo
PYPL
PayPal
0.48
1.26
1.26
The Trade Desk, Inc. stock logo
TTD
Trade Desk
N/A
1.85
1.85

Institutional Ownership

CompanyInstitutional Ownership
Netflix, Inc. stock logo
NFLX
Netflix
80.93%
PayPal Holdings, Inc. stock logo
PYPL
PayPal
68.32%
The Trade Desk, Inc. stock logo
TTD
Trade Desk
67.77%

Insider Ownership

CompanyInsider Ownership
Netflix, Inc. stock logo
NFLX
Netflix
1.76%
PayPal Holdings, Inc. stock logo
PYPL
PayPal
0.14%
The Trade Desk, Inc. stock logo
TTD
Trade Desk
9.72%
CompanyEmployeesShares OutstandingFree FloatOptionable
Netflix, Inc. stock logo
NFLX
Netflix
14,000427.76 million420.23 millionOptionable
PayPal Holdings, Inc. stock logo
PYPL
PayPal
29,900989.24 million987.86 millionOptionable
The Trade Desk, Inc. stock logo
TTD
Trade Desk
2,770496.09 million445.60 millionOptionable

Recent News About These Companies

New MarketBeat Followers Over Time

Media Sentiment Over Time

Top Headlines

View All Headlines
Netflix stock logo

Netflix NASDAQ:NFLX

$928.38 -4.15 (-0.45%)
Closing price 04:00 PM Eastern
Extended Trading
$929.50 +1.12 (+0.12%)
As of 07:59 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

Netflix, Inc. provides entertainment services. It offers TV series, documentaries, feature films, and games across various genres and languages. The company also provides members the ability to receive streaming content through a host of internet-connected devices, including TVs, digital video players, TV set-top boxes, and mobile devices. It has operations in approximately 190 countries. The company was incorporated in 1997 and is headquartered in Los Gatos, California.

PayPal stock logo

PayPal NASDAQ:PYPL

$66.10 +0.85 (+1.30%)
Closing price 04:00 PM Eastern
Extended Trading
$66.31 +0.21 (+0.32%)
As of 07:58 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

PayPal Holdings, Inc. operates a technology platform that enables digital payments on behalf of merchants and consumers worldwide. It operates a two-sided network at scale that connects merchants and consumers that enables its customers to connect, transact, and send and receive payments through online and in person, as well as transfer and withdraw funds using various funding sources, such as bank accounts, PayPal or Venmo account balance, PayPal and Venmo branded credit products comprising its installment products, credit and debit cards, and cryptocurrencies, as well as other stored value products, including gift cards and eligible rewards. The company provides payment solutions under the PayPal, PayPal Credit, Braintree, Venmo, Xoom, Zettle, Hyperwallet, Honey, and Paidy names. The company was founded in 1998 and is headquartered in San Jose, California.

Trade Desk stock logo

Trade Desk NASDAQ:TTD

$57.10 +2.38 (+4.35%)
Closing price 04:00 PM Eastern
Extended Trading
$57.32 +0.22 (+0.38%)
As of 08:00 PM Eastern
Extended trading is trading that happens on electronic markets outside of regular trading hours. This is a fair market value extended hours price provided by Polygon.io. Learn more.

The Trade Desk, Inc. operates as a technology company in the United States and internationally. The company offers a self-service cloud-based platform that allows buyers to plan, manage, optimize, and measure data-driven digital advertising campaigns across various ad formats and channels, including video, display, audio, digital-out-of-home, native, and social on various devices, such as computers, mobile devices, televisions, and streaming devices. It provides data and other value-added services. The company serves advertising agencies, brands, and other service providers for advertisers. The Trade Desk, Inc. was incorporated in 2009 and is headquartered in Ventura, California.